Family of Capt. Thomas Prince (30480) & Lydia Delano (35155)

35801. Abigail Prince. Born on 1 Nov 1747 in Duxbury, MA.134

Abigail, of Kingston. Children of Theophilus and Abigail (Prince) Stetson:134
    i. Polly, b. 4 Jul 1769, bp. 24 Sep 1786;
    ii. George, b. 31 Oct 1770, bp. 24 Sep 1786;
    iii. James Prince, b. 4 Nov 1772, bp. 24 Sep 1786;
    iv. Lydia Prince, b. 28 Dec 1774, bp. 24 Sep 1786;
    v. Lewis, b. b. 4 Nov 1776, bp. 24 Sep 1786;
    vi. Thomas Prince, b. 14 Sep 1779, bp. 24 Sep 1786;
    vii. Betsey, b. 24 Au 1781, bp. 24 Sep 1786;
    viii. Lucy, b. 26 Jun 1784, bp. 24 Sep 1786;
    ix. Nabby, b. 2 Apr 1788;
    x. Mahala, b. 27 Jun 1790, d. 25 Aug 1790; and
    xi. John, b. 20 Mar 1792.

On 24 Nov 1768 when Abigail was 21, she married Capt. Theophilus Stetson (32350) , son of Elisha Stetson (23600) (30 Jan 1719-28 Aug 1803) & Sarah Adams (22695) (ca 1721/1724-26 Oct 1804), in Kingston, MA CR1.134 Born on 10 Jul 1742 in Kingston, MA.134 At the age of 2, Theophilus was baptized in Kingston, MA CR1, on 23 Sep 1744.134 Occupation: mariner.134

Theophilus resided at Kingston. He was listed in the Boston Directories 1798 and 1809 as a keeper of a boarding house at 27 Union St.
